Lithium forms Li+ ions, and sulfur forms S2- ions. To determine the chemical formula for lithium sulfide using the crisscross method, you would cross the charges of the ions to get Li2S.

What is the ions and crisscross method for lithium sulfide?

To determine the formula for lithium sulfide using the crisscross method, you would write the symbols for lithium (Li) and sulfide (S) with their charges. The lithium ion has a charge of +1, while the sulfide ion has a charge of -2. By crisscrossing the charges, you get Li2S as the formula for lithium sulfide.

How are these ions distinguished from one another in writing formulas for compounds?

Ions are distinguished by their charge and ratio in chemical formulas. The charge of each ion determines how they combine to form a neutral compound through the crisscross method. The crisscross method helps ensure that the total positive charge equals the total negative charge in the compound.


What is the correct formula for an ionic compound that contains aluminium ions and sulfide ions?

The correct formula for an ionic compound containing aluminum ions and sulfide ions is Al2S3. This formula results from the balance of charges between the 3+ charge of aluminum ions and the 2- charge of sulfide ions to form a neutral compound.


Why are there more sodium ions in the sulfide compound?

In a sulfide compound, sodium ions are present to balance the charge of the sulfide ions. Sulfide ions (S²⁻) carry a -2 charge, meaning two sodium ions (Na⁺), each with a +1 charge, are needed to achieve charge neutrality. Thus, for every sulfide ion, there are typically two sodium ions in the compound, resulting in a higher number of sodium ions relative to sulfide ions.
